About This Item
P. Murphy & Son. Very Good- with no dust jacket. 1907. Hardcover. Two volume set that may require additional shipping. Very good hardcovers with tight bindings and clean pages. Beautiful Celtic design borders on each page. No dust jackets. Both volumes have minor staining and shelf wear. The text on the spine is faded, but still legible. Both volumes pages are gently yellowed and foxed with age. ; 11.40 x 8.50 x 1.75 inches .

About Range & River Books
With thousands of books on the shelves, and specializations in the fiction and nonfiction that make our region great, Range & River Books is another treasure of the Eastern High Sierra and a great place to browse. We are working to list more books on-line every day for customers around the world. We specialize in Eastern California, Owens Valley and Great Basin History and Natural History, Mountaineering and Climbing, Western Americana, Literature, Rare and Collectible, Children's, and Cookbooks. Stock in store includes thousands of popular fiction titles, science fiction, mysteries, and an amazing selection of vintage volumes including the colorful People's Book Club editions from the 1930's to 1940's, so contact us if you have an interest in those areas!
